18Cr2Ni4WA钢齿轮表面喷丸强化试验研究

         

摘要

For 18Cr2Ni4WA steel gear, three kinds of shot peening technology were researched. The residual stress and distribution, the retained austenite content and distribution, the microstructure and distribution, the microhardness and distribution of shoting peening layer and the roughness of shot peening surface were analyzed and tested. The optimized shot peening technology of 0. 05Amm steel shot and 0. 18Amm ceramic shot was acquired, which provided the technical data for guiding the production.%针对18Cr2Ni4WA钢齿轮,研究了3种不同喷丸工艺,分别进行了喷丸层残余应力及其分布、喷丸层残余奥氏体含量及其分布、喷丸层组织结构及其分布、喷丸表面粗糙度、喷丸层显微硬度及其分布的测试与分析,获得了较优化的钢丸0.50Amm+陶瓷丸0.18Amm的喷丸工艺,为指导生产提供了技术数据.
